Wet Room Installation in Clearwater, FL
Wet room installation services involve creating a fully waterproofed bathroom space that allows for a seamless, accessible, and modern showering area. These projects typically include removing existing fixtures, installing a level floor with proper drainage, and ensuring the entire space is sealed to prevent water leaks. Homeowners often request wet room installations to enhance bathroom accessibility, improve aesthetic appeal, or maximize space in smaller properties. Understanding the specific layout, plumbing requirements, and desired features can help property owners plan effectively for this type of renovation.
Before requesting wet room installation, property owners should consider factors such as the current bathroom configuration, the condition of existing plumbing, and any structural modifications needed. It’s also helpful to determine the preferred style, type of flooring, and whether additional features like built-in storage or seating are desired. Clear communication about these details can ensure the project aligns with expectations and results in a functional, stylish wet room that complements the property’s overall design.

Wet Room Installation Questions
What is a wet room? A wet room is a waterproofed bathroom space where the shower area is level with the floor, creating a seamless and accessible design.
Are waterproofing materials necessary for wet room installation? Yes, waterproofing is essential to prevent water damage and ensure the longevity of the wet room.
Can a wet room be installed in existing bathrooms? Yes, wet rooms can often be added to existing bathrooms with appropriate planning and waterproofing measures.
What types of flooring are suitable for wet rooms? Non-slip tiles and waterproof vinyl flooring are common choices for safety and durability in wet rooms.
